小程序的后端服务器跟网站的是同一个吗?

小程序的后端服务器和网站的后端服务器可以是同一个,也可以是不同的,具体取决于开发者的技术架构设计和业务需求。

首先,我们需要明确后端服务器的作用。无论是小程序还是网站,后端服务器都承担着处理业务逻辑、数据存储、用户认证等核心功能。因此,从功能角度来看,小程序和网站的后端服务器可以是同一个,因为它们可能需要共享相同的业务逻辑和数据资源。例如,一个电商平台的小程序和网站都需要处理商品信息、订单管理、用户数据等,如果使用同一个后端服务器,可以避免数据冗余和同步问题,同时减少开发和维护成本。

然而,小程序和网站在技术实现上存在一些差异,这可能导致开发者选择不同的后端服务器。小程序通常基于微信生态系统,使用微信提供的接口和服务,而网站则可能基于传统的Web技术栈。这种技术差异可能导致后端服务器的架构和部署方式有所不同。例如,小程序可能需要处理微信登录、支付等特定功能,而网站则可能需要支持更多的浏览器兼容性和SEO优化。在这种情况下,开发者可能会选择为小程序和网站分别搭建后端服务器,以便更好地适应各自的技术需求。

此外,性能和扩展性也是考虑是否使用同一个后端服务器的重要因素。如果小程序和网站的流量都很大,使用同一个后端服务器可能会导致性能瓶颈。例如,在高并发的情况下,服务器可能无法同时满足小程序和网站的请求,导致响应速度下降或服务中断。为了避免这种情况,开发者可以选择将小程序和网站的后端服务器分开部署,或者使用负载均衡技术来分散流量

最后,安全性也是一个不容忽视的问题。小程序和网站可能面临不同的安全威胁,例如小程序可能更容易受到微信生态中的恶意攻击,而网站则可能面临更多的网络攻击。如果使用同一个后端服务器,安全漏洞可能会同时影响小程序和网站。因此,开发者需要根据具体情况,采取相应的安全措施,如数据加密、访问控制等,以确保后端服务器的安全性。

综上所述,小程序的后端服务器和网站的后端服务器是否相同,取决于开发者的技术架构设计、业务需求、性能考虑和安全性要求。在大多数情况下,使用同一个后端服务器可以简化开发和维护,但在某些场景下,分开部署可能更为合适。开发者需要根据具体情况进行权衡和选择。

未经允许不得转载:ECLOUD博客 » 小程序的后端服务器跟网站的是同一个吗?